Output f85f35ef7d9c85aa17a155a79e353d09f20a0e99e1b50c2dcf4fe2a67496c8fa:1

value
26027
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c9b17fbe076ecd5421703d985e1460195b491e77 OP_EQUAL
address
3L5UNww7Qp4phXqJhVudXGecFcYHQr5oRY
transaction
f85f35ef7d9c85aa17a155a79e353d09f20a0e99e1b50c2dcf4fe2a67496c8fa
confirmations
254451
spent
true